tempestività

timeliness, promptness

noun tem-pes-tee-vee-TAH Rare

Origin: From tempestivo (timely), from Latin tempestivus, from tempus (time).

Usage Note

Tempestività emphasizes acting at exactly the right moment — it is a quality prized in emergency response, journalism, and politics (la tempestività dell'intervento = the timeliness of the intervention). It is invariable in the plural (like all nouns ending in stressed -à). Contrast with puntualità (punctuality = being on time to appointments) — tempestività stresses seizing the right moment rather than keeping a schedule.

Examples

"La tempestività dell'intervento ha salvato vite."

Natural Translation

The timeliness of the intervention saved lives.

Literal Translation

The timeliness of-the intervention has saved lives.
